Tips for Adding Eggs Without Overmixing

When incorporating eggs into your cheesecake filling, it’s essential to do so gently to maintain the delicate texture of the dessert. Overmixing can introduce excess air into the batter, resulting in a cracked cheesecake. Here are some effective tips for adding eggs while minimizing the risk of overmixing:

1. Room Temperature Eggs: Ensure your eggs are at room temperature before adding them to the mixture. This allows them to blend more easily with the cream cheese, reducing the need for vigorous mixing.

2. Add One at a Time: Introduce each egg individually, mixing just until combined. This method helps to incorporate the egg fully without overworking the batter.

3. Use a Rubber Spatula: After the initial mixing, consider using a rubber spatula to fold the mixture gently. This technique allows you to combine ingredients without introducing too much air.

Swirling in Nutella

Swirling Nutella into the cream cheese filling is where the magic happens. This step not only infuses the cheesecake bars with chocolatey goodness but also creates a beautiful marbled effect that is visually appealing.

Techniques for Creating a Marbled Effect

To achieve a stunning swirl pattern, follow these techniques:

1. Layering the Mixture: Begin by pouring half of the cheesecake filling into the prepared baking dish. Dollop spoonfuls of Nutella over this layer, then pour the remaining filling on top. This layering technique ensures the Nutella is evenly distributed without needing to stir it in completely.

2. Using a Knife or Toothpick: Once you have your layers set, take a butter knife or a toothpick and gently swirl through the batter. Use a figure-eight motion to create a marbled effect, being careful not to over-mix the Nutella into the filling. The goal is to have visible swirls of Nutella throughout the cheesecake.

3. Visual Appeal: To enhance the visual appeal, consider leaving some Nutella on the top surface. After swirling, you can add a few extra dollops of Nutella on top and swirl those in slightly for added texture.

Understanding the Cooling Process for the Perfect Texture

Once out of the oven, allow the cheesecake to cool gradually:

1. Room Temperature: Let it cool in the pan for about an hour at room temperature to prevent sudden temperature changes, which can lead to cracks.

2. Refrigeration: After cooling, refrigerate the cheesecake for at least 4 hours, preferably overnight. This chilling process is vital for setting the filling and enhancing the flavors.

Nutella Swirl Cheesecake Bars

Discover the ultimate dessert with Nutella Heaven Cheesecake Bars! These creamy, decadent bars combine the classic cheesecake flavor with the irresistible taste of Nutella, all sitting atop a buttery graham cracker crust. Perfect for gatherings or a sweet treat at home, this easy recipe guides you through every step, from crafting the ideal crust to achieving a heavenly cream cheese filling. Impress your friends and family with this delightful dessert that will keep them coming back for more!

Ingredients

1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s

½ cup unsalted butter, melted

¼ cup granulated sugar

16 oz cream cheese, softened

1 cup powdered sugar

2 large eggs

1 tsp vanilla extract

1 cup Nutella

¼ cup heavy cream

Pinch of salt

Instructions

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 325°F (160°C). Line an 8x8-inch baking pan with parchment paper, leaving some overhang for easy removal later.

    Make the Crust: In a bowl, combine graham cracker crumbs, melted butter, and granulated sugar. Stir until well mixed, then press the mixture firmly into the bottom of the prepared baking pan. Bake for 10 minutes, then remove and let cool slightly.

      Prepare the Cheesecake Filling: In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ese until smooth using an electric mixer. Gradually add the powdered sugar and continue to mix until fluffy.

        Add Eggs and Flavor: Beat in the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ition. Add vanilla extract and a pinch of salt, and blend until the mixture is creamy and well incorporated.

          Swirl in the Nutella: In a small saucepan over low heat, warm the Nutella and heavy cream until it is easy to drizzle. Gently fold ½ cup of Nutella into the cheesecake mixture, creating swirls. Do not overmix; you want to maintain a marbled effect.

            Assemble the Bars: Pour the cheesecake mixture over the prepared crust in the baking pan. Drizzle the remaining Nutella over the top and use a knife or skewer to swirl it into the cheesecake layer gently.

              Bake: Bake in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until the edges are set but the center still has a slight jiggle (it will firm up as it cools).

                Cool and Chill: Once baked, remove from the oven and let the cheesecake bars cool to room temperature. Then, cover and refrigerate for at least 4 hours or overnight for best results.

                  Serve: Once chilled, lift the cheesecake out of the pan using the parchment paper overhang. Cut into squares and serve. Enjoy your delightful Nutella swirl cheesecake bars!

                    Prep Time, Total Time, Servings: 15 min | 4 hours 40 min (including chill time) | 16 bars
